About Oncora

Oncora is a company based in Philadelphia (United States) founded in 2014 by Christopher Berlind and David Lindsay.. Oncora has raised $3.11 million across 6 funding rounds from investors including University of Pennsylvania, Ben Franklin Technology Partners and Dorm Room Fund. The company has 2 employees as of December 31, 2024. Oncora operates in a competitive market with competitors including GRAIL, Color, Earli, Biovica and RainDance, among others.

What does Oncora do?

Founded in 2014 and based in Philadelphia, United States, Oncora operates in the health technology sector, focusing on oncology. Solutions such as Oncora Patient Care for data capture, Oncora Analytics for visualization and imaging, and Oncora Quality for report calculations are developed. Assistance is provided in radiation treatment processes, patient characteristic documentation, and electronic medical records management.
